Public Bus
From the city center of Yogyakarta (Malioboro area), take a public bus heading to Wonosari. Look for buses marked 'Wonosari' at the bus station. Once on the bus, enjoy the scenic ride that takes around 1.5 to 2 hours. Ask the driver or the conductor to inform you when you arrive at Playen. After you get off, you can hire a local ojek (motorcycle taxi) to take you to the exact location of タリーさん, which is approximately 10 minutes away.

Motorbike Rental
For those comfortable with riding, rent a motorbike from a rental shop in Yogyakarta. Head east on Jl. Malioboro, then follow the signs to Wonosari. The journey will take around 1.5 hours. Upon reaching Playen, use your GPS to navigate to 3GFW+3XW, Ngasemrejo, Ngawu. It’s advisable to download maps offline as some areas may have limited connectivity.
